| Package | Description |
|---|---|
| software.amazon.awssdk.services.imagebuilder.model |
| Modifier and Type | Method and Description |
|---|---|
Distribution.Builder |
Distribution.Builder.amiDistributionConfiguration(AmiDistributionConfiguration amiDistributionConfiguration)
The specific AMI settings; for example, launch permissions or AMI tags.
|
default Distribution.Builder |
Distribution.Builder.amiDistributionConfiguration(Consumer<AmiDistributionConfiguration.Builder> amiDistributionConfiguration)
The specific AMI settings; for example, launch permissions or AMI tags.
|
static Distribution.Builder |
Distribution.builder() |
default Distribution.Builder |
Distribution.Builder.containerDistributionConfiguration(Consumer<ContainerDistributionConfiguration.Builder> containerDistributionConfiguration)
Container distribution settings for encryption, licensing, and sharing in a specific Region.
|
Distribution.Builder |
Distribution.Builder.containerDistributionConfiguration(ContainerDistributionConfiguration containerDistributionConfiguration)
Container distribution settings for encryption, licensing, and sharing in a specific Region.
|
Distribution.Builder |
Distribution.Builder.fastLaunchConfigurations(Collection<FastLaunchConfiguration> fastLaunchConfigurations)
The Windows faster-launching configurations to use for AMI distribution.
|
Distribution.Builder |
Distribution.Builder.fastLaunchConfigurations(Consumer<FastLaunchConfiguration.Builder>... fastLaunchConfigurations)
The Windows faster-launching configurations to use for AMI distribution.
|
Distribution.Builder |
Distribution.Builder.fastLaunchConfigurations(FastLaunchConfiguration... fastLaunchConfigurations)
The Windows faster-launching configurations to use for AMI distribution.
|
Distribution.Builder |
Distribution.Builder.launchTemplateConfigurations(Collection<LaunchTemplateConfiguration> launchTemplateConfigurations)
A group of launchTemplateConfiguration settings that apply to image distribution for specified accounts.
|
Distribution.Builder |
Distribution.Builder.launchTemplateConfigurations(Consumer<LaunchTemplateConfiguration.Builder>... launchTemplateConfigurations)
A group of launchTemplateConfiguration settings that apply to image distribution for specified accounts.
|
Distribution.Builder |
Distribution.Builder.launchTemplateConfigurations(LaunchTemplateConfiguration... launchTemplateConfigurations)
A group of launchTemplateConfiguration settings that apply to image distribution for specified accounts.
|
Distribution.Builder |
Distribution.Builder.licenseConfigurationArns(Collection<String> licenseConfigurationArns)
The License Manager Configuration to associate with the AMI in the specified Region.
|
Distribution.Builder |
Distribution.Builder.licenseConfigurationArns(String... licenseConfigurationArns)
The License Manager Configuration to associate with the AMI in the specified Region.
|
Distribution.Builder |
Distribution.Builder.region(String region)
The target Region.
|
default Distribution.Builder |
Distribution.Builder.s3ExportConfiguration(Consumer<S3ExportConfiguration.Builder> s3ExportConfiguration)
Configure export settings to deliver disk images created from your image build, using a file format that is
compatible with your VMs in that Region.
|
Distribution.Builder |
Distribution.Builder.s3ExportConfiguration(S3ExportConfiguration s3ExportConfiguration)
Configure export settings to deliver disk images created from your image build, using a file format that is
compatible with your VMs in that Region.
|
Distribution.Builder |
Distribution.toBuilder() |
| Modifier and Type | Method and Description |
|---|---|
static Class<? extends Distribution.Builder> |
Distribution.serializableBuilderClass() |
Copyright © 2022. All rights reserved.